Announcing our next issue of Public Access Design

Announcing our next issue of Public Access Design

We’re honored to announce our upcoming Public Access Design collaboration! This fall, CUP is collaborating with the Immigrant Defense Project and designer Melisa Tekin on a guide that explains the rights of non-US citizens who come into contact with the criminal legal system, from a police encounter to appearing in court.
